1. The DNA Question: Do You Actually Need Genetic Analysis?

Founded in 2016, SelfDecode built their platform around a compelling premise: your genes influence how your body responds to everything—from caffeine metabolism to supplement absorption to disease risk. By analyzing 85 million genetic variants, the platform promises to reveal hidden predispositions that lab work alone can't show.

Here's a real-world example: Two people have identical cholesterol levels—LDL 130 mg/dL, just slightly elevated. Person A has APOE4 genes (higher cardiovascular risk), while Person B doesn't. SelfDecode would flag Person A for more aggressive intervention, even though their lab values are identical. That's the power of genetic context.

But here's the honest question most people need to ask: Will knowing your genetic predispositions actually change your actions?

Wizey takes a different path—no genetic analysis, just ruthlessly accurate interpretation of the lab results you already have. The philosophy: most people's health questions don't require DNA testing. They need to understand their bloodwork from last week, track how medication is working, or prepare for tomorrow's doctor appointment. That's not genetics—that's clinical lab analysis.

When Genetics Actually Matter:

  • MTHFR variants: Determines if you need methylfolate vs standard folic acid
  • Medication metabolism (CYP450 genes): Predicts drug effectiveness and dosing
  • Family history of genetic diseases: BRCA for breast cancer, APOE4 for Alzheimer's
  • Pregnancy planning: Carrier screening for hereditary conditions
  • Athletic optimization: Genetic traits affecting performance and recovery

When Genetics Don't Help:

  • Acute infections or inflammatory conditions
  • Monitoring medication effectiveness (thyroid, diabetes, blood pressure)
  • Routine preventive care and annual physicals
  • Tracking chronic disease progression
  • Emergency or urgent health concerns

Your genes are static—they don't change. But your lab values shift weekly, monthly, quarterly. For most health monitoring situations, understanding those changes matters more than knowing genetic predispositions you can't modify. Learn more about how Wizey's medical AI works.

2. "Optimal" Ranges vs Clinical Reference Ranges: What's the Real Difference?

SelfDecode's Philosophy: Clinical "normal" ranges are too broad because they're derived from the general population—including sick people. If 95% of the population has TSH between 0.4-4.0 mIU/L, but many have undiagnosed thyroid issues, the range obscures early dysfunction. SelfDecode instead uses "optimal" ranges from demonstrably healthy populations.

Take vitamin D as an example. Clinical guidelines define deficiency as below 20 ng/mL, insufficiency as 20-30 ng/mL, and sufficiency as above 30 ng/mL. SelfDecode's optimal range might be 40-60 ng/mL, flagging someone at 32 ng/mL (clinically "sufficient") as suboptimal.

The argument makes intuitive sense: wouldn't you rather optimize for health rather than merely avoid disease? Here's the catch—and it's important.

Wizey's Clinical Approach: Uses evidence-based reference ranges from medical guidelines and peer-reviewed research, contextualized by age, sex, ethnicity, and pregnancy status. When tighter optimal ranges have strong evidence (vitamin D, ferritin for women of reproductive age), Wizey incorporates that. But the baseline remains what physicians actually use for diagnosis and treatment.

Why This Matters in Practice:

  • Insurance coverage: Values outside clinical ranges trigger coverage for follow-up testing. "Optimal" range flags may not qualify.
  • Medical treatment: Doctors prescribe based on clinical ranges. Showing them "optimal" ranges may create confusion.
  • False alarms: Tighter ranges flag more values, potentially causing anxiety over clinically insignificant variations.
  • Research validation: Clinical ranges have decades of outcomes data. "Optimal" ranges sometimes lack long-term validation.

The Honest Trade-Off:

If you're a healthy 30-year-old optimizing for longevity and willing to experiment with supplements, optimal ranges help identify earlier interventions. If you're managing diabetes, thyroid disease, or cardiovascular conditions, you need clinical ranges that align with treatment protocols and insurance coverage. Different goals require different frameworks.

5. Pricing Reality: What You Actually Pay in 2025

SelfDecode's True Cost:

  • DNA Kit + Health Insights: $199 (test kit + first year subscription)
  • DNA Kit + Health & Ancestry: $299 (or $249 for first-time buyers)
  • Upload Existing DNA Data: $99/year (if you have 23andMe/AncestryDNA results)
  • Annual Subscription Renewal: $99-119/year after first year
  • Professional Plan: $199/month or $2,388/year (for practitioners managing multiple clients)
  • Genetics + Labs Consultation: $499 one-time or $398/month membership
  • Shipping: $12 (US), $64 (Canada), $8.88-55 (international)

First-Year Minimum: $199 (kit) + $12 (shipping) = $211, then $99-119 annually for continued access.

Important note: Users who purchased older "lifetime" memberships report that new features (disease reports, Decody AI, some genetic analyses) remain outside their lifetime access, effectively requiring ongoing subscription fees despite the "lifetime" label.
